About

Maryam Arsalanfar is a scholar working on Catalysis, Materials Chemistry and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Maryam Arsalanfar has authored 29 papers receiving a total of 413 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 27 papers in Catalysis, 22 papers in Materials Chemistry and 14 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Maryam Arsalanfar’s work include Catalysts for Methane Reforming (27 papers),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(21 papers) and Catalysis and Hydrodesulfurization Studies (14 papers). Maryam Arsalanfar is often cited by papers focused on Catalysts for Methane Reforming (27 papers),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(21 papers) and Catalysis and Hydrodesulfurization Studies (14 papers). Maryam Arsalanfar collaborates with scholars based in Iran and United States. Maryam Arsalanfar's co-authors include Ali Akbar Mirzaei, Hossein Atashi, Hamid Reza Bozorgzadeh, Majid Abdouss and Maryam Akbari and has published in prestigious journals such as Fuel, RSC Advances and Fuel Processing Technology.
